FG Moves Dr. Ibrahim Kana to Strategic General Services Office in Major Civil Service Shake-Up

The Federal Government has approved the redeployment of Dr. Ibrahim Abubakar Kana to the General Services Office (GSO) in the Office of the Secretary to the Government of the Federation (OSGF), marking a significant shift in ongoing efforts to strengthen the machinery of governance. Dr. Kana, who previously served in the Ministry of Aviation and Aerospace Development, will assume his new role effective Wednesday, 19 November 2025.

The development was announced in a statement issued by the Head of the Civil Service of the Federation, Didi Esther Walson-Jack, who confirmed that Dr. Kana was redeployed alongside fifteen other senior officials. The move forms part of a broader administrative reshuffle aimed at enhancing efficiency and improving coordination across key government institutions.

Dr. Kana’s posting to the General Services Office underscores the strategic importance of the unit within the OSGF. The GSO is responsible for the internal administration of the entire office and maintains critical liaison functions with external government agencies to ensure seamless coordination in the implementation of national policies and decisions. The office is widely regarded as the engine room of the OSGF, driving inter-ministerial activities while monitoring the execution of government programmes across Ministries, Departments and Agencies (MDAs).

Beyond its central administrative mandate, the GSO provides comprehensive support services for Committees, Commissions, Tribunals and Panels of Enquiry, ensuring that the decisions and recommendations emerging from these bodies are efficiently processed and managed. It also oversees a broad range of governance functions, including approvals for overseas tours, appointments to the leadership of statutory bodies, and matters related to the conditions of service for political office holders.

The office is similarly tasked with providing accommodation and support services for political office holders, managing common services for the five offices under the OSGF, and coordinating human resource functions for political appointees in the Presidency. Its responsibilities extend to budget planning for the OSGF, handling the affairs of past Heads of State, and administering various Committees and Commissions under its purview. The maintenance and management of the Shehu Shagari Office Complex, a key federal administrative facility, also fall under its jurisdiction.

In addition to these extensive duties, the General Services Office oversees the activities of 22 parastatals under the OSGF. This includes supervising their administration, guiding policy formulation and ensuring effective implementation, further highlighting the influential and far-reaching nature of the office Dr. Kana will now help steer.

The redeployment is widely seen as a strategic move by the Federal Government to reinforce critical administrative structures with experienced hands.

Dr. Kana’s transition into the GSO places him at the heart of high-level coordination and governance processes, reflecting both the confidence of the civil service leadership in his capabilities and the government’s continued push to strengthen institutional performance across the public service.
